MI.CS.2.AP.11Create clearly named variables that represent different data types and perform operations on their values. |
MI.CS.2.AP.12Design and iteratively develop programs that combine control structures, including nested loops and compound conditionals. |
MI.CS.2.AP.13Decompose problems and subproblems into parts to facilitate the design, implementation, and review of programs. |
MI.CS.2.AP.14Create procedures with parameters to organize code and make it easier to reuse. |
MI.CS.2.AP.15Seek and incorporate feedback from team members and users to refine a solution that meets user needs. |
MI.CS.2.AP.16Incorporate existing code, media, and libraries into original programs, and give attribution. |
MI.CS.2.AP.17Systematically test and refine programs using a range of test cases. |
MI.CS.2.AP.18Distribute tasks and maintain a project timeline when collaboratively developing computational artifacts. |
MI.CS.2.AP.19Document programs in order to make them easier to follow, test, and debug. |
MI.CS.2.CS.01Recommend improvements to the design of computing devices, based on an analysis of how users interact with the devices. |
